Transaction d2ec3ea8005a110b590faff552578350c9334add6273741db5cade757ebaeb61

1 Input
2 Outputs
  • d2ec3ea8005a110b590faff552578350c9334add6273741db5cade757ebaeb61:0
  • value  351959403
    address  1yy8fEAEU3ac1fqRkQmmRxELZu8qpRq68
  • d2ec3ea8005a110b590faff552578350c9334add6273741db5cade757ebaeb61:1
  • value  1383637383
    address  1FoxBitjXcBeZUS4eDzPZ7b124q3N7QJK7